相关推荐
-
MySQL数据库root密码丢失的解决方案
我们将启动MySQL服务器,并在启动过程中跳过权限验证,以便能够以root身份登录并重置密码。请注意,这将使任何人都能够以root身份访问数据库服务器,请确保在完成密码重置后及时恢复正常的权限验证机制。请确保将密码妥善保存,并在完成密码重置后及时恢复正常的权限验证机制,以确保数据库的安全性。一旦连接到MySQL服务器,我们需要选择要使用的数据库。在更改密码后,我们需要刷新MySQL服务器的权限信息,以使更改生效。接下来,我们将连接到MySQL服务器,以便能够执行密码重置命令。停止MySQL服务器。
-
Mysql忘记root密码的解决方法(亲测有效)
mysql忘记root密码的解决办法
-
当你的Mysql忘记root密码怎么办?
3.输入命令 mysqld --skip-grant-tables 回车,此时就跳过了mysql的用户验证。12.测试不带密码登录mysql,发现还是能够登陆上,但显示数据库时只能看到两个数据库了,说明重启之后跳过密码验证已经被取消了。7.show tables查看所有表,会发现有个user表,这里存放的就是用户名,密码,权限等等账户信息。1.打开mysql.exe和mysqld.exe所在的文件夹,复制路径地址。4.然后直接输入mysql,不需要带任何登录参数直接回车就可以登陆上数据库。...
-
mysql 忘记 root 密码的解决办法(针对不同 mysql 版本)
MySQL 有一个 5.7.6 分界线,是由于从 MySQL 5.7.6 版本开始,`mysql.user` 表中的 `password` 列已被废弃,并且从 MySQL 8.0 版本中完全移除。在 MySQL 5.7.6 及以后的版本中,密码存储在 `authentication_string` 列中,该列使用的是新的身份验证插件和密码哈希算法。mysql 服务相关命令知识补充。
-
MySQL忘记root密码(唯一好用的方法)
实践时,发现修改my.ini方法并不好用,可能和MySQL版本高有关系,采用下面的方法,亲测好用。 在登录数据库过程中,如果遇到忘记root密码时,该如何解决? 1.使用管理员权限打开命令提示符,在命令行中输入:net stop mysql 2.待mysql服务停止后,输入:mysqld --shared-memory --skip-grant-tables,此时命令提示符......
-
多实例MYSQL 启动修改丢失root密码方法
killall mysql mysqld_safe --default-file=/data/3306/my.cnf --skip-grant-table & --skip-grant-table放置在后面 mysql -uroot -p -S /data/3306/mysql.sock 登录密码为空 修改密码 update mysql.user set password = pass
-
MySQL root用户密码丢失的解决办法
本片文章摘抄自《MySQL5.7从入门到精通》 非原创 对于root用户用户密码丢失这种特殊情况,MySQL实现了对应的处理机制。可以通过特殊方法登录到MySQL服务器,然后在root用户下重新设置密码。执行步骤如下: 1、使用–skip-grant-tables选项启动MySQL服务 以skip-grant-tables选项启动时,MySQL服务器将不加载权限判断,任何用户都能访问数据库。在windows系统中,可以使用MySQLd或MySQL-nt来启动MySQL服务进程。如果MySQL的目录已经添加到
-
MySQL解决root用户密码丢失问题
解决root用户密码丢失问题 root用户是超级管理员,如果密码的丢失,会造成很大的麻烦 针对这种情况,MySQL提供了应对机制,可以通过特殊的方法登录到MySQL服务器,然后,重新设置root用户的密码停止MySQL服务在运行对话框中,使用net命令,停止MySQL服务注意,回车执行,弹出的DOS窗口闪了一下马上消失了 在弹出的DOS窗口中,并没有显示:MySQL服务正在停止…… 可能My
-
MySql基础
mysql的安装与卸载
-
mysql丢失root密码的解决办法
1、 关闭mysqld进程 /etc/init.d/mysqld stop 2、跳过权限表的限制登录mysql启动mysqld进程 /etc/init.d/mysqld start --skip-grant-tables --skip-grant-tables:数据库启动的时候 跳跃权限表的限制,不用验证密码,直接登录 3、 登录mysql mysql -uroot -
-
MySQl 忘记密码怎么办?
MySQl忘记密码怎么办? 我们在安装使用MySQl 时,有时可能避免不了忘记密码,如果你忘记密码,可以按照如下方案进行操作: 找到my.ini 文件 my.ini 文件为 MySQl 设置文件, 如果你是默认的安装地址,文件在 C:\ProgramData\MySQL\MySQL Server 5.7 下 但是ProgramData 常规状态下是隐藏的 设置权限认证跳过 也就是在 [my...
-
MySQL 5.6 root密码丢失,使用mysqld --skip-grant-tables
MySQL 5.6 root密码丢失,(window平台)使用mysqld –skip-grant-tables启动MySQL服务,出现警告: 1 [Warning] TIMESTAMP with implicit DEFAULT value is deprecated.Please use --explicit_defaults_for_timestamp
-
修改MYSQL密码和密码破解的常用方法
首先要声明一点,大部分情况下,修改MySQL是需要有mysql里的root权限的,所以一般用户无法更改密码,除非请求管理员。方法一使用phpmyadmin,这是最简单的了,修改mysql库的user表,不过别忘了使用PASSWORD函数。方法二使用mysqladmin,这是前面声明的一个特例。mysqladmin -u root -p password mypasswd输入这个命令后,需要
-
MySQL忘记root密码
原文链接 原文链接 原文链接 1.使用管理员权限打开命令提示符,在命令行中输入: net stop mysql 2.待mysql服务停止后,输入: mysqld --shared-memory --skip-grant-tables ,此时命令提示符窗口处于锁定状态,我们重新以管理员权限打开新的命令提示符窗口。 3.在新的命令提示符窗口输入: mysql -uroot -p 后回车,提示输入密码时直接按回车进入。 4.输入: use mysql; 5.输入: update user set authenti
-
当忘记mysql数据库密码时如何进行修改
因为长时间没有使用数据库了,或者把密码改完之后就忘了数据库密码,不能正常进入数据库,也无法修改密码,有一个简单的常用修改密码方式: 1.首先找到和打开mysql.exe和mysqld.exe所在的文件夹(在你所安装的Mysql的bin文件夹下),复制路径地址。 2.Windows+R打开cmd命令提示符,进入上一步mysql.exe所在的文件夹。 3.输入命令 mysqld --s...
-
mySQL忘记密码的解决方案
思路 重新生成随机密码,后重置密码 步骤 1、将mysql加入到Windows的服务中 打开命令窗口,路径切换到mysql安装目录下的bin文件夹,命令行运行"mysqld --install" 2、初始化mysql数据库 输入命令"mysqld --initialize --user=root --console" root@localhost后的文字为初始化后的root 密码(例如此处的新密码为:?:57gNUx+Rjk),保存下来,后面会用到 注意:如果出现 C:\Prog
-
MySql的root密码忘记该怎么找回
Windows 下如果MySQL密码忘记了root密码导致无法登录,如下图所示, 这个时候怎么办,只能重置root密码了。 1.打开任务管理器查看MySql服务是否启动,如果已启动则先将其停止 2.找到MySql目录下的my.ini文件 3.打开该文件,找到里面的[mysqld],然后在这个下面添加skip-grant-tables,添加完后保存文件 4.重新进到任务管理器将MySQL服务启动起来 5.以管理员身份运行cmd 注意这里必须以此方式用管理员身份运行cmd,不能用win+R输入cmd运
-
教你找回MySQL管理员root密码的3个妙招
教你找回MySQL管理员root密码的3个妙招
-
忘记mysql root 密码不要慌,五步教你找回
拒绝花里胡哨,五步教你重新设置MySQL root 用户密码
-
mysql忘记root用户密码
use mysql;
3 楼 yizhiyue0126 2011-02-28 14:30
2 楼 CoderDream 2010-11-12 13:12
1 楼 mblmh2008 2010-11-11 10:51